About Barangay Villa Rose

Barangay Villa Rose forms part of San Guillermo, a municipality in Isabela, and is classified as a small barangay.

According to the 2024 POPCEN (Census of Population) published by the Philippine Statistics Authority, Barangay Villa Rose had a population of 776. This made it the 11th largest of 26 barangays in San Guillermo by population, placing it in the middle tier of the municipality. Residents of Barangay Villa Rose accounted for approximately 3.69% of the total population of San Guillermo, which stood at 21,043 in the same 2024 POPCEN reference period.

Between the 2020 Census of Population and Housing and the 2024 POPCEN, the population of Barangay Villa Rose changed from 795 to 776, a shift of -2.4% over the four-year period. This places the barangay among those with contracting populations in San Guillermo. Barangay Villa Rose is officially classified as rural, a designation applied to barangays with lower population density and predominantly non-built-up land use.

San Guillermo is a municipality comprising 26 barangays, and serves as the governing unit directly responsible for local services in Barangay Villa Rose, including public health, sanitation, peace and order, and civil registration. Within the wider province of Isabela, which contains 1,055 barangays across its component cities and municipalities, Barangay Villa Rose ranks 803rd by 2024 POPCEN population. Isabela is classified as a 1st by the Bureau of Local Government Finance, a category that reflects the province's annual regular income.

Barangay Villa Rose is governed by an elected Sangguniang Barangay composed of a Punong Barangay and seven kagawads, with the Sangguniang Kabataan representing the youth. The next BSKE, set for Monday, November 2, 2026, will elect officials to four-year terms as provided under Republic Act No. 12232.

Historical Population

Philippine Statistics Authority

Population history of Barangay Villa Rose from official Philippine Statistics Authority census releases.
CensusPopulationChange% change
2015 Census726
2020 CPH795+69+9.5%
2024 POPCEN776-19-2.4%

20152020: +9.5% total (+1.83%/yr). 20202024: -2.4% total (-0.60%/yr).

Source: PSA Census of Population (2015), Census of Population and Housing (2020), and POPCEN (2024) as published by the Philippine Statistics Authority. Figures are official as declared by Proclamation.
